Wellpinit Fort Simcoe SEA is a Title I public high school that is part of the Wellpinit School District #49 school district, located in White Swan, WA with about 47 students offering grade levels from 9th Grade to 12th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education.

**Wellpinit Fort Simcoe SEA** (often referred to as the Fort Simcoe School) is a specialized educational facility located in White Swan, Washington, situated on the Yakama Indian Reservation. The school operates under the umbrella of the Wellpinit School District but functions as a specialized program, primarily serving students who require a highly structured, residential, or therapeutic educational environment. Its mission is deeply rooted in providing academic support, credit recovery, and behavioral interventions to help students overcome personal or academic challenges while remaining connected to their cultural identity.

The school is notable for its unique position as a state-funded program that provides educational services for youth placed in residential treatment or rehabilitation facilities. By integrating traditional classroom instruction with individualized support, the school emphasizes a trauma-informed approach to learning. The staff works closely with students to ensure they stay on track for graduation while also focusing on developing essential life skills, emotional regulation, and academic resilience, serving as a critical resource for students whose needs are not met in a traditional public school setting.
